Schmidt Tool & Manufacturing FAQs

How Do I Know When I Have Tightened the Steady Rest Rollers with Enough Pressure to Support the Part?

Our rollers need very small amounts of pressure against the part to support it. We recommend just a little more than hand-tight.

What Grease Do I Use for the Roller Bearings on My R.I.P. Steady Rest?

Lithium Complex E.P. grease.

Where Can I Buy Replacement Roller Bearings for My R.I.P. Steady Rest?

We buy them from Motion Industries and we will sell them to you, but you can also find them at most bearing supply houses.

What Comes with an R.I.P. Steady Rest When I Order It?

The price includes a mount and all the hardware necessary to fit your machine, a roll-around storage cart, a dust cover, a wrench, a tube of grease, mounting and operating instructions, a one-year limited Warranty, and unlimited technical support (Monday to Thursday, 7:00 a.m.-5:00 p.m. and Friday, 7:00 a.m.-3:30 p.m.)
